Series Tied at 1

It was a game the Dryden Ice Dogs would like to take back.  The Fort Frances Lakers came to play, as they defeated the Dryden Ice Dogs in the second game of the best of 7 Semi Final Series.

What seemed to have been a different start for the Ice Dogs, quickly turned around after the Ice Dogs got on the board first, at 3:59 of the First Period as Brenden Church found the back of the net, with the assist going to Kevin Burton and Mike Lennon.  Fort Frances would respond with 2 unanswered goals, to head into the 2nd period, 2-1 over the Ice Dogs.

Only one goal would be scored in the second, as the Fort Frances Lakers would go up 2 goals, and make the score 3-1 after 40 Minutes of play.  The Lakers would then increase their lead and make it 4-1 early in the 3rd period.  At 10:03, the Ice Dogs would seem to come to life, as Kyle Heck would find the back of the net, with the feed coming from Jon Mitchell, to make it 4-2.  Despite all last minute efforts, the Ice Dogs would not come back in this one, as the Lakers would tie the series up, and defeat the Dryden Ice Dogs 4-2.
